Analisis dan Implementasi Restful API guna Pengembangan Sistem Informasi Akademik pada Perguruan Tinggi

Penulis

  • Mohammad Akmaluddin Novianto STT Terpadu Nurul Fikri
  • Sirojul Munir STT Terpadu Nurul Fikri

DOI:

https://doi.org/10.54914/jit.v8i1.409

Kata Kunci:

Web Service, RESTful-Spring Framework, Sistem Informasi Akademik, Service Oriented Architecture

Abstrak

Dalam suatu organisasi salah satu yang terpenting adalah pengolahan data dan informasi, dengan semakin besar dan kompleksnya suatu sistem informasi, maka kebutuhan akan akan pengolahan dan integrasi data menjadi perhatian besar bagi banyak organisasi.  STT-NF saat ini sudah mulai melakukan pemanfaatan teknologi dan mengembangkan aplikasi-aplikasi penunjang kemudahan bagi para civitas akademiknya. Salah satu aplikasi yang dikembangkan adalah aplikasi sistem informasi akademik berbasis mobile. Saat ini STT-NF sudah mempunyai sistem akademik bernama AIS dengan platform web yang beralamat di ais.nurulfikri.ac.id. Namun muncul masalah pada saat akan dikembangkan sistem informasi akademik yang ada pada STT Terpadu Nurul Fikri dengan platform ataupun dengan bahasa pemrograman yang berbeda, yakni belum tersedianya layanan (web service) yang mampu mengintegrasikan sistem tersebut dengan sistem lain yang akan dikembangkan sehingga hal ini mempersulit pengembangan terutama dalam hal pertukaran, integrasi dan pengolahan data. Oleh karena itu perlu dilakukan perancangan dan pembuatan layanan (web service) tersebut untuk menyelesaikan kesulitan yang dialami oleh sistem AIS. Penelitian ini akan merancang dan membuat API web service modul kartu hasil studi untuk aplikasi mobile sistem informasi akademik di STT NF menggunakan RESTful – Spring Framework, yang selain karena menyediakan layanan bagi sistem lain yang membutuhkan juga menawarkan kemudahan dalam menjembatani pertukaran data tanpa mempermasalahkan perbedaan platform dan bahasa pemrograman. Rancang bangun web service modul KHS ini menggunakan metode pengembangan waterfall, waterfall bertujuan untuk menghasilkan suatu software atau sistem yang telah ditentukan dengan kualitas terbaik. Waterfall mengutamakan interaksi dengan stakeholders di awal project dikerjakan untuk mendapat gambaran yang jelas, dan saat menggunakan proses waterfall, setiap tim menyelesaikan suatu tahap, maka tim harus lanjut ke tahap berikutnya dan diharapkan tanpa mengulang proses sebelumnya.

Unduhan

Data unduhan belum tersedia.

Referensi

F. Kapojos et.al., “Implemenatasi Service-Oriented Architecture dengan Web Service untuk Aplikasi Sistem Informasi Akademik,†Jurnal Teknik Elektro dan Komputer, Vol. 1, No. 1, 2012.

T. Erl, “Service Oriented Architecture:Concepts, Technology, and Design,†Prentice Hall Professional Technical Reference, 2005.

E Indrayani, "Pengelolaan Sistem Informasi Akademik Perguruan Tinggi berbasis Teknologi Informasi dan Komunikasi (TIK)," Jurnal Penelitian Pendidikan, Vol. 12, No. 1, pp. 51-67, 2011.

T Andriyanto, "Rancang Bangun Sistem Informasi Praktek Kerja Lapangan Terintegrasi menggunakan Web Service,†Simetris: Jurnal Teknik Mesin, Elektro dan Ilmu Komputer, Vol. 7, No. 2, pp. 551-558, 2016.

R Daigneau, “Service Design Patterns: Fundamentals Design Solutions for SOAP/WSDL and RESTful Web Services,†Boston: Pearson educatin.Inc, 2012.

D. Sprott & L. Wilkes, "Understanding Service-Oriented Architecture," Microsoft Architect Journal, Vol. 1, No. 1, pp. 10-17, 2004.

B. Burke, “RESTful Java with Jax-RS,†O'Reilly Media, Inc, 2009.

J. Webber, S. Parastatidis, & I. Robinson, “REST In Practice: Hypermedia and Systems Architecture,†O'Reilly Media, Inc, 2010.

R. S. Pressman, “Software Testing Strategies,†In Software Engineering: A Practitioner's Approach.: McGraw-Hill, 2001.

J. Hunt, “Guide to the Unified Process featuring UML, Java and Design Patterns,†Springer Science & Business Media, 2006.

A. Mujahid et.al., “Analisis dan Pengembangan Sistem Informasi Pengelolaan Masjid berbasis Mobile dengan Teknologi API Web Service,†Jurnal Informatika Terpadu, Vol. 7, No. 2, hal. 80-86, 2021. https://doi.org/10.54914/jit.v7i2.368

M. R. A. Putra, & S. Munir, “Rancang Bangun Website Customer Relationship Management (CRM) pada Modul Akuntansi Studi Kasus CV Esindo Multi Tata,†Jurnal Informatika Terpadu, Vol. 5, No. 1, hal. 24-29, 2019. https://doi.org/10.54914/jit.v5i1.176

Unduhan

Diterbitkan

11-03-2022

Cara Mengutip

Novianto, M. A., & Munir, S. (2022). Analisis dan Implementasi Restful API guna Pengembangan Sistem Informasi Akademik pada Perguruan Tinggi. Jurnal Informatika Terpadu, 8(1), 47–61. https://doi.org/10.54914/jit.v8i1.409

Terbitan

Bagian

Artikel

Artikel paling banyak dibaca berdasarkan penulis yang sama

1 2 > >>